--- "Mike McCarthy, W1NR" <lists at w1nr.net> wrote:

> If you connect to dx.w1nr.net port 23, both the
> Windows and SuSE Linux clients fail to negotiate linemode (crlf) and you
> end up with a <RETURN> key that is not recognized properly.  However,
> connecting to dx.w1nr.net port 7300 and now it works as expected.

I can confirm this.  I can also confirm that when connecting to port 7300,
there is no extra echo when typing in the callsign like there is when
connecting to port 23 (I think Dirk mentioned this should be the case).

> PuTTY, WriteLog, DX Lab Suite and XMlog telnet clients all seem to do
> the right thing without modification with the exception of echo.

Add DX4WIN and CT to this list also.  An early version of CC Cluster actually
had a problem with DX4WIN, but Lee fixed it pretty quickly once he looked at
the packets being sent over.
